stock cd problems
hey im just wondering if anyone is having this problem:
basically whenever i eject the cd it doesnt come out and i get an error message or a no cd message. so basically to get the cd out i have to turn off the car and restart it and it might jus6t might pop out if it doesnt basically i have to take soemthing and get it out..... so anyone have this problem too?

Is it a burned CD?? If it is, that probably the issue.
Burned CD's are not always compatible with all CD players, and sometimes they won't even recognize that there is a CD in the drive. Try playing a regular store bought CD and see if it has the same problem.
Chances are it won't - but if it does, take it into the dealer ASAP

I work at a chevy dealership and i can tell you that the stock radios are terrible on all gm vehicles. we replace a few a week. Most common problems are the error messages or the cds not ejecting. Just bring it to the dealer and they'll order a new one for you, should be about a week or so. I've seen a brand new radio out of the box not work. shows how great radios these are.
